Clinical analysis of different internal fixation materials in the treatment of multiple rib fractures

Abstract:Objective To investigate the clinical efficacy of an embracing device, locking plate, and the combination of both with internal fixation in the treatment of traumatic multiple rib fractures.Methods The clinical data of 67 males and 29 females, aged from 24-79(49.2±13.8) years and who underwent internal fixation of rib fracture from January 2018 to December 2020 at the Department of Cardiothoracic Surgery of Xiamen Fifth Hospital, were retrospectively analyzed. The cases were classified according to different groups of internal fixation materials include 37 cases with NiTi memory embracing device as the embracing device group, 38 cases with anatomical locking plates as the locking plate group, and 21 cases as the combined group. The operative time, intraoperative bleeding, drainage volume and drainage time, pain score, and postoperative complications were recorded.Results Rib fracture fixation was successfully performed in all patients. No significant differences occurred in terms of gender, age, number of fracture ends, fracture location and chest complications, among the three groups (all P values>0.05). The operative time for each fracture (embracing fixator [8.51±0.89] min vs. mix group [13.50±1.83] min and locking plate [15.27±1.42] min) significantly differed (all P values<0.01). Intraoperative bleeding for the various groups (embracing fixator [118.21±7.96] mL vs. mix group [103.74±7.38] mL and locking plate [96.34±6.59] mL) significantly differed (all P values<0.01). No significant difference was observed in the drainage volume, chest pain, atelectasis, and wound infection among the three groups (all P values>0.05).Conclusions The clinical application of an embracing device, locking plate, and the combination of both is safe and effective for the treatment of multiple rib fractures, with the embracing device achieving the shortest operation time. The least amount of intraoperative bleeding is observed for the locking plate group.
